目录
- 前言:什么是Clash?
- 为什么在群辉NAS上安装Clash?
- 安装Clash的先决条件
- Step 1:在群辉上下载Clash
- Step 2:安装Clash Docker容器
- Step 3:配置Clash服务
- Step 4:配置Clash Dashboard控制面板
- Step 5:测试并运行Clash
- Clash常见问题解答(FAQ)
- 总结:优化Clash的使用体验
前言:什么是Clash?
Clash 是一款强大的代理工具,基于规则引导网络流量。用户可以通过Clash在不同设备上实现科学上网、广告拦截和加速访问。Clash支持多种协议,包括:
- Shadowsocks(SS)
- ShadowsocksR(SSR)
- VMess(V2Ray)
- Trojan
为什么在群辉NAS上安装Clash?
在群辉NAS上安装Clash有诸多好处:
- 全局代理: 通过Clash代理,NAS的所有设备均可实现全球网络访问。
- 自动更新规则: 通过订阅链接自动更新代理规则,保持科学上网的稳定性。
- 提升访问速度: 通过智能分流功能,优化访问速度,自动选择最优节点。
安装Clash的先决条件
在安装Clash之前,请确保以下条件满足:
- 群辉DSM版本: DSM 6.2或更新版本
- Docker套件: 已在群辉控制面板中安装Docker
- Clash核心配置文件: 包含
config.yaml
配置文件 - 订阅链接: 具有科学上网订阅地址
Step 1:在群辉上下载Clash
- 打开DSM管理界面
- 进入Docker应用: 在“主菜单”中选择Docker。
- 搜索Clash镜像: 在注册表中搜索
dreamacro/clash
。 - 下载镜像: 选择最新版本并下载。
Step 2:安装Clash Docker容器
- 创建容器:
- 打开Docker → 映像
- 选择
dreamacro/clash
映像 - 点击“启动”创建新容器
- 容器设置:
- 设置容器名称:
clash
- 网络模式:
Host
- 端口映射:
7890:7890
(HTTP 代理端口)9090:9090
(Dashboard 控制面板端口)
- 设置容器名称:
Step 3:配置Clash服务
- 准备配置文件:
- 创建
config.yaml
文件 - 将订阅链接转换为Clash格式并保存到
config.yaml
- 创建
- 挂载配置文件:
- 进入容器 → 编辑 → 卷
- 将
/path/to/config
挂载到/root/.config/clash/config.yaml
Step 4:配置Clash Dashboard控制面板
- 下载Clash Dashboard:
- 下载
yacd
仪表盘文件 - 将仪表盘文件解压到
/root/.config/clash/ui
- 下载
- 配置Dashboard路径:
- 修改
config.yaml
中的external-ui
参数: yaml external-ui: /ui
- 修改
Step 5:测试并运行Clash
- 启动Clash容器:
- 进入Docker → 容器 → 启动
clash
容器
- 进入Docker → 容器 → 启动
- 访问Clash Dashboard:
- 访问
http://群辉IP:9090
- 检查Clash是否正常运行
- 访问
Clash常见问题解答(FAQ)
1. 群辉Clash无法正常访问互联网怎么办?
- 检查
config.yaml
文件格式 - 确认订阅链接有效
- 重新启动Clash容器
2. Clash Dashboard无法打开?
- 检查端口
9090
是否正确映射 - 查看Clash日志,查找错误提示
3. 订阅链接无法自动更新?
- 确认订阅链接格式
- 检查Clash是否启用了自动更新
4. 如何添加自定义规则?
- 编辑
config.yaml
文件 - 在
rules
中添加自定义规则 - 重新加载Clash配置
总结:优化Clash的使用体验
- 定期更新订阅链接,避免节点失效
- 使用高级规则提升分流精度
- 启用日志功能,排查运行中的问题
通过以上详细的教程,用户可以轻松在群辉NAS上安装、配置并运行Clash,实现稳定、高效的网络代理服务。
正文完